Rapid City’s Community Development Department held a public open house Thursday to discuss proposed regulations for vacation home rentals.
The proposed rules stem from recommendations made by a city-appointed steering committee, which reviewed community input and best practices from across the country. Planning Projects Division Manager Marlo Kapsa emphasized that the ordinance reflects both local concerns and national research.
Following the open house, the draft ordinance is expected to move through the city’s Planning Commission and City Council in the coming months. Residents will have additional opportunities to voice their opinions during public hearings before any regulations are formally adopted.
